Japanese shares skid out of open, Nikkei down 2.7%
LOS ANGELES (MarketWatch) -- Japanese shares fell sharply out of the open Friday, hitting year-to-date lows after a plunge overnight on Wall Street. The benchmark Nikkei Stock Average fell 2.7% to 9,764.9 in the opening minutes, while the broader Topix was down 2.3% at 877.8.
